Output 87dcf63614cdfd1956d42782526e4bf05ab27f4c70c87d43fdd90c05b4bf417f:1964

value
1420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f5f87bc1f74b6b98225c95ba972c740ee38f56 OP_EQUAL
address
ADwv7ouGcpS88dEN5922EJzd86vxbLdZ7P
transaction
87dcf63614cdfd1956d42782526e4bf05ab27f4c70c87d43fdd90c05b4bf417f